Output 3c6f0438469264275dd7899bc25fd51991780495ac6b821f72fce66b6ab49629:1

value
15468518
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ba9b0d1d93ba6c14fbc99ca50ce2e0b49021eb5 OP_EQUAL
address
32kgdyFELCMRzbAkKxHNTjfLe78RqYtT67
transaction
3c6f0438469264275dd7899bc25fd51991780495ac6b821f72fce66b6ab49629
spent
true